Cagayan receives P4.8M worth of medicines
Tuguegarao City (31 July) — The Provincial Health Office of the Province of Cagayan was so lucky to receive 4.8 million worth of medicines from a US-based non-government organization.
Dr. Carlos Cortina, Provincial Nutrition Action Officer, said the medicines were donated by the Direct Relief International, an NGO in California, to be utilized for the medical and dental missions in the far flung areas of the province, aside from the drugs and medicines that were purchased for the said mission.
Cortina also said that some of the donated medicines will be given to some walk-in patients in their office.
“This is very timely because we are currently conducting medical and dental missions in the far flung areas to reach out and serve the Cagayanos who need the services,” Cortina said.
Cortina stated that the municipalities that benefited from the medicines were Calayan, Sta. Ana, Baggao, Peñablanca and the Provincial Health Clinic.
The medicines donated include pain relievers, antibiotics, anti-hypertension, anti-ulcer, for cough and colds.
